Output 8f23a481ba4f1743cd3dbe92fcb2d5a9f9d04b15acd418558b5313961bd52cb5:31

value
29887005
script pubkey
OP_0 OP_PUSHBYTES_20 f515ef8f6c499e0ce0bcd2918576e8aa34b54801
address
bc1q7527lrmvfx0qec9u62gc2ahg4g6t2jqp2kc7nv
transaction
8f23a481ba4f1743cd3dbe92fcb2d5a9f9d04b15acd418558b5313961bd52cb5
spent
true